Photoscan not using virtual memory.
« on: June 05, 2017, 05:20:23 PM »
I built a dense cloud (at ultra high setting) from 5 21mp photos, and photoscan says not enough memory.
I have 8GB ram and an ssd drive with 20gp free space.
It seems photoscan isnt using virtual memory/pagefile because i dont see ssd space being eaten up during the dense cloud building.
I have the pagefile set to min 400mb max 18gb.
